Abstract
The population transfer via continuum for the Li2 molecule is theoretically investigated using time-dependent quantum wave packet method. With proper laser pulses, a high efficient population transfer can be achieved, and the selective ro-vibrational population transfer via continuum can be realized. The population transfer process is qualitatively interpreted employing the concept of light-induced potential. The effect of molecular rotation on the population transfer and the angular distribution of population is described in detail.
